Integrated modeling of production

Сентября 05, 2013

At the end of last year LIFE-Field (LUKOIL Intelligent Functional Environment) project was launched at LUKOIL Uzbekistan, one of its elements is Integrated Modeling. The project is meant to arrange production process at the Operator on a new higher level.

Experience of large international oil and gas companies has proven that application of this new approach allows more effective decision making, taking into account all aspects of company’s production activity, within shortest possible time.

Integrated Modeling project, introduced at “LUKOIL Uzbekistan Operating Company” LLC, is aimed at achievement of optimum result in selection of geological and technical activities, operation activity and enhancement of effectiveness of assets in general.

Integrated model allows quite accurate description and forecasting of performance, covering not only development and geology aspects, but limitations of surface infrastructure, including pipelines, field facilities and economic conditions.

The main principle of the project is maximum automation of decision making, based on updated information, quite often received on-line. At the same time possible solutions are modeled and examined, cost-effectiveness and technological expediency of the solutions are assessed.

The integrated model itself consists of a number of models: models of geological horizons, well, gathering system, field facilities, economical model, etc. At that each model exchanges information and influences other models, which allows taking into account all aspects of production and selection of a really optimum variant.

At present at LUOC there is formed a huge base for project implementation, geological and hydrodynamic models of geological horizon have already been developed and are successfully operated in Eclipse software complex, they are continuously upgraded and automated.

Model of wells and gathering system has been developed in Pipesim software, at that effective measures for improvement of production and gathering system have already been selected and put into practice. Models of geological horizon, wells and gathering system have been integrated for Khauzak Shady field.

And it is only beginning – the project team is planning to develop models of wells and gathering systems at Gissar field, integrate them with geological horizon model, develop models of field facilities and integrate them with economic model in the nearest future.

Conclusions about effectiveness of the project may be made even now based on the results of cooperation of Oil and Gas Production Department and Geologic-hydrodynamic Modeling and Geological Information Databases Monitoring Department. A number of geological and technical activities at the wells of Khauzak-Shady field, which proved highly effective, have been recommended and put into practice.

Besides normative base is being established for arrangement of a system of decision making, based on clear detailed definition of business processes of the third and fourth levels. Establishment of such unified system will allow distribution of powers of structural subdivisions of the company within the production process and maximum automation of decision making and production management procedure.

It is important to understand that integrated modeling allows automation of everyday operations, performed by the engineer, and reduction of decision making time, at the same time ensuring thorough study of the problem. At the same time engineer, who selects solution of this or that problem, adjusts and improves the models and chooses optimum measures, is still a key element.

Integrated Modeling project is closely connected with other Life-Lield projects and should be implemented together with it. For instance, APCS project allows receipt and transmission in real time with help of telemetry system of information in the model, recording and control of all systems, warning about deviations. And well survey project serves as ground and base for visualization of data and reflection of modeling results, being a sort of database for Life-field project. Serious tasks are set to Integrated Modeling project – optimum placement of wells, optimization of gathering system and development, search for limitations in production facilities, their removal and selection of optimum geological and technical activities. Experience of world oil and gas leading companies shows effectiveness of the tool integrated modeling.
